Spice Girls' "Stop" is remixed by hospital staff
Not for profit, of course, but simply to get patients to wash their hands or use hand gel more frequently.
Staff at the hospital's maxillofacial department have recorded a cover of a Spice Girls song to urge visitors to use cleaning gel.
The song – to the tune of the girl group's 1998 hit Stop – plays every time a patient walks past one of two life-size cardboard cut-outs.
The project has seen patient hand-washing rates climb from 25% to 91% in just two weeks, according to an audit by the department.
